odd number

This page is about the collocation odd number

collocation pattern: adjective + noun

Meaning

any whole number that can't be exactly divided by two, such as 1, 3, 5, 7, etc.

For example

  • One and three are odd numbers, but two and four are even numbers.

  • Only cars with plates that end with an odd number can enter the city centre today.
